Drug abuser is a term that describes an individual who regularly takes illegal, harmful, or addictive substances, such as opioids, stimulants, or depressants. There are a few other terms that can be used to describe drug abusers, such as substance abusers or drug addicts. These individuals may have developed a dependency on the drugs they are taking, leading to physical, emotional, and social problems. Some other synonyms for drug abuser include substance misuser, substance user, drug user, or drug taker. It is important to recognize these individuals as people who may need help and support, rather than judging them for their addiction.
